Interesting Food Facts about Empanadas

The Spanish word for bread is “pan”.  “Empanar” is a verb form that means “to bread”.  Emapanada is the past-participle, “breaded”. It’s basically a single-serving turnover.  It can be filled with sweet foods like fruits, sugars, and syrups, or savory foods like meats, cheeses, and oils. Making an Empanada

Empanadas are similar to cut-up pies and they’re typically filled with cod fish or chicken. An empanada is made by folding a disc of thinly rolled dough over the filling into a semicircle, then crimping the edges to seal it. Empanadas

All About Empanadas and Recipes Empanadas An empanada is a stuffed bread or pastry baked or fried in many countries of Latin America and the south of Europe.
